Australia's shortage of climate scientists puts country at serious risk, report find
The Guardian ^ | August 2, 2017 | by Michael Slezak

Posted on 08/02/2017 11:52:02 AM PDT by Oldeconomybuyer

Australia has a critical shortage of climate scientists, leaving it at serious risk of not delivering essential climate and weather services to groups like farmers, coastal communities and international organisations, a report has found.

The report into the nation’s climate science capability by the Australian Academy of Science found the climate science workforce needed to grow by 77 full-time positions over the next four years, with 27 of those positions urgently required.

The Australian Academy of Science’s investigation was prompted by the CSIRO announcement in 2016 that the research agency was going to sack about 100 climate scientists – a number later reduced to about 40.

The report found the areas most in need of investment were general climate modelling, climate observations and climate services, which help industry and the community access information produced by scientists.
